Games You’ll Actually Find

The game libraries at newer international casinos are where they really flex. Slots run into the thousands, including recent releases from Pragmatic Play, NetEnt, and Hacksaw Gaming. Crash games – the ones where a multiplier climbs until it crashes, and you cash out before it does – have exploded in popularity. Live dealer tables cover blackjack, roulette, poker, and game shows, streamed in real time. Roulette alone often comes in half a dozen variations, each with extra side bets and custom rules.

Bonuses: Read the Fine Print

Welcome offers at non GamStop casinos are usually bigger than UK ones. You’ll see deposit matches, free spins, no deposit bonuses, reload offers, cashback, and VIP programmes. But the terms matter more than the headline number. Wagering requirements commonly sit between 30x and 50x. Some offers cap your max bet during the bonus period at £5 or less. Others exclude certain games or limit your withdrawal. Read the full terms before you click “claim.”
